Hey guys. My 06 is having a minor clutch slippage issue. It started about 3 weeks ago and has been a constant annoyance. My bike has just over 8k miles on it so I can't imagine the clutch would need to be replaced (despite what the wretched awful mechanic said). Happens in 3rd and 4th gear, sometimes in 2nd, rarely/never in any other gear. Usually around 5k or 6k rpm. It will jump to 8k rpm and hold for about 2-3 seconds before dropping down and catching gear.

It primarily happens when it's cold. I start my bike in the morning with a little choke. Choke off after about a minute. Let her warm up for about 5-7 minutes before riding to work. I take it easy for the first 10 minutes or so and even after all that warm up, she will slip once I get to 3rd gear. Afternoons aren't bad. Usually after 5 minutes of riding, no or very little slippage. Did a long ride this weekend and had absolutely no issues after 20 minutes. Temps here are 50°F in the morning and 75°+ in the afternoons.

What I've done to try to fix it:
Clutch adjustment (all 3 points) - lock nut on the lever was loose, tightened and only a little better. Played with all 3 adjustments and only minor improvement
Oil change - complete change including filter. Using recommended weight, motorcycle specific (Valvoline), no additives (not synthetic though) - no change
Tightened chain - was very loose, - no change (but rides smoother)
Carbs were cleaned 6 months ago along with valve check.
Cleaned front sprocket - no change

I have new plugs on the way though I highly doubt that will help. Anything else I can check before looking at the clutch plates? She usually doesn't like the cold, but this is a new reaction to it.

Sounds like #6 is tight (No Freeplay) and holding the clutch open.
If #6 has freeplay and it still slips..it's the oil, no way is the clutch already worn out

Correct pushrod freeplay is important to proper clutch action. You need to be able to hold the nut while you adjust the screw and then hold the screw while you tighten the nut.  I clamp vice grips on a 10 mm deep wall 3/8 drive socket and reach thru the socket with a screwdriver to make that adjustment.

Clutch issue has been fixed. Tested it yesterday and this morning (which was significantly colder than usual). Despite turning the adjusting screw out previously, the lock nut was catching the threads and tightening the screw with it. This time, I pulled the screw out plenty and made sure to hold it in place while tightening the lock nut. Clutch now disengages at about 10-20% release (which is really low) and engages at about 40-50%... so I have a lot of travel before I get any pressure. Stalled it the first time since I wasn't used to such a quick clutch, but got used to it pretty quick.

No more slipping, runs much smoother, and feels healthy again. I'll probably adjust the play at the lever to get the amount of slack I want.
